A Brief History of Roses

So, let's take a step back and talk about the history of roses. I know, I know, it sounds like a snooze fest, but trust me, it's actually pretty interesting. Roses have been around for, like, thousands of years, and they've been used for everything from medicine to rituals. The ancient Egyptians, Greeks, and Romans all loved roses, and they used them for all sorts of things, from perfumes to ceremonies.

Roses for Skincare

Okay, so now that we've got the history lesson out of the way, let's talk about the good stuff: skincare. I mean, who doesn't want to have glowing, flawless skin, right? Roses are like the ultimate skincare ingredient, and they're packed with antioxidants and vitamins. You can use rosewater as a toner, or add rose oil to your moisturizer for an extra boost.
